General troubleshooting

Water under the washing machine
o Tighten the drain pump filter.
o Check the drain and inlet hose and make sure that they are fully
tightened.
Washing machine vibrates during the spin cycle
o Check that the transit bolts have been removed (see installation
instructions).
o Make sure that the washing machine is installed on a flat and level
floor.
o Ensure that all four feet are resting firmly on the floor, by pressing
down on each corner and making sure that the appliance is stable.
o If it is unstable then follow the "Positioning and levelling the
appliance" section.
Poor spin results
o Clean the drain pump (see "Cleaning the drain pump filter" section).
Water in the detergent dispenser
o Although there will be some water residue left in the detergent
drawer after a wash cycle has completed. If the drawer is full of
water then you may need to clean the detergent drawer.
Spinning starts late or the machine does not spin
o The imbalance control system has activated because the laundry is
unevenly distributed in the drum.
o The appliance will redistribute the laundry by reversing the drum
rotation. This may take several attempts before the laundry is
evenly distributed and normal spinning can resume.
o If the laundry is still not evenly distributed after 10 minutes, the
machine will not spin. In the event of this, redistribute the load
manually and select the programme again.
Uneven load distribution can be caused by too large a wash
load or too small a wash load. It can also occur if a single item
is washed inside the appliance.
